Pros

They do offer nice perks like on-site fitness options, on-site lunch vendors and modern common areas for work collaboration.

Cons

Unrealistic workload expectations and excessive, unnecessary meetings. Almost all employees take their work laptops home and continue to work nights and weekends just to keep their heads above water. They talk up the importance of work/life balance but do not care about employees. They reward the very youngest, most popular and socially outgoing. Not interested in who does the best job.
